Output de110ab8dd7971dc77fdb74cc124b8551a60f96fe64bc9b26d3def22163656f5:3

value
8530723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 269a80deb9a8a14cfd36a05fd0311699a964958e OP_EQUAL
address
35D8gvBBj9JigS9vZjyYf24mtDRer4yWk4
transaction
de110ab8dd7971dc77fdb74cc124b8551a60f96fe64bc9b26d3def22163656f5